Abstract

[Parts of Introduction in lieu of Abstract] This paper is concerned initially with the structural elucidation by spectroscopic methods (principally NMR) of two more of the diterpenoids reported by Huneck and Overton (1971), namely anastreptin and orcadensin, isolated, respectively, from a German and a Scottish collection of Anastrepta orcadensis.
Some cis-clerodanes isolated from Jungermannia paroica are also considered, and subsequently two novel bibenzyl-fusicoccane conjugates (spinuloplagins A and B) isolated from Plagiochila spinulosa.
